Welcome to the LimeSurvey Community Forum

Ask the community, share ideas, and connect with other LimeSurvey users!

Change the message displayed when someone opts-out

  • ChacoKevy
  • ChacoKevy's Avatar Topic Author
  • Offline
  • Junior Member
  • Junior Member
More
10 years 8 months ago #98520 by ChacoKevy
I can't see anywhere to do this, so I hope I'm just missing it.

I need the opt-out page to display the text in both French/English regardless of what language I pass to the token.

Thanks, all!
-CK
The topic has been locked.
  • ChacoKevy
  • ChacoKevy's Avatar Topic Author
  • Offline
  • Junior Member
  • Junior Member
More
10 years 8 months ago #98557 by ChacoKevy
Edit: Or, another way. Is there a way I could have two Opt-out placeholders, one for each language I'm supporting?

Reason: Trying to be compliant with local law in French-Canadian Quebec. I can't assume either English or French on the part of the respondent. An acceptable solution would be if I could add both lang=en and lang=fr versions of the Survey and opt-out URLS to the email. But the token systems forces me one or the other as far as I can see.
The topic has been locked.
  • tpartner
  • tpartner's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
10 years 8 months ago - 10 years 8 months ago #98563 by tpartner
You should be able to customize the translation for that string (or create your own "language") - manual.limesurvey.org/How_to_translate_L...existing_translation

Cheers,
Tony Partner

Solutions, code and workarounds presented in these forums are given without any warranty, implied or otherwise.
Last edit: 10 years 8 months ago by tpartner.
The topic has been locked.
More
5 years 11 months ago #167123 by blocka
I'm running 2.7.x and I see that the OptOut page text is in English, even though the URL is :

/index.php/optout/tokens/689385?langcode=fr&token=RrtGUfjgO3K0zQw


How can I display the OptOut page in French when the lang code = fr?
The topic has been locked.
  • holch
  • holch's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
5 years 11 months ago #167125 by holch
Please be more specific: What is the wording of the untranslated error message? Can you find the untranslated string at least in the french language file (.po)?

If not, then it might be related to this bug report: bugs.limesurvey.org/view.php?id=13577

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

The topic has been locked.
More
5 years 11 months ago #167126 by blocka
Specific texts are:

Please confirm that you want to opt out of this survey by clicking the button below.

After confirmation you won't receive any invitations or reminders for this survey anymore.

I confirm.

I've attached screen shot of the email with the French lang tag, and the on-screen opt-out message.
I also checked the fr.po file for LS 2.7.x and the above strings don't exist.
The topic has been locked.
  • holch
  • holch's Avatar
  • Offline
  • LimeSurvey Community Team
  • LimeSurvey Community Team
More
5 years 11 months ago #167127 by holch
Then it is a bug that derives from 2.7? I thought it was new in 3.x. Could you add your findings to the bug report as a comment? It helps when there is more than one person reporting and commenting.

I answer at the LimeSurvey forum in my spare time, I'm not a LimeSurvey GmbH employee.
No support via private message.

The topic has been locked.
More
5 years 11 months ago #167128 by blocka
Bug report updated.
The topic has been locked.

Lime-years ahead

Online-surveys for every purse and purpose